Lady Warriors’ Morgan fires 32 in season-opening win

By Jim Downey 1 min read

Mya Morgan fired a 3-under 32 on the front nine of Cedarbrook’s Red course to lead Elizabeth Forward to a season-opening 174-202 non-section road victory against Belle Vernon.

Annalise Didjunas scored 42 for the Lady Warriors. Rylee Brawdy finished with 47 and Alizabeth Leezer rounded out the scoring with 53.

Victoria Scaramucci was the low golfer for the Lady Leopards with 9-over 44. Felicia Kruppa finished with 45. Ava Dudvinsai (54) and Hailey Farrah (59) closed out the scoring.

Boys golf

Greensburg C.C. 208, Mount Pleasant 222 – The Vikings’ Aydan Gross shared medalist honors with 37, but the Centurions returned home from Norvelt Golf Club with the non-section win.

Ryan Karfelt (42), Nico Pisula (40), Antonio Fleck (51), and Austyn Gross (52) rounded out the scoring for Mount Pleasant.

Greensburg C.C.’s Braden Marker shared medalist honors with a 37. Braden Riley, Brandon Plunko and Zach Faroux all shot 42.
